Types of Products For Kitchen Remodelings

Kitchen Cabinets

Various styles and materials, including custom, semi-custom, and ready-to-assemble options, to suit different design themes.

Countertops

Materials like granite, quartz, laminate, and butcher block offer diverse textures and maintenance levels.

Appliances

Essential appliances such as refrigerators, ovens, and dishwashers with a range of features for convenience.

Lighting Fixtures

Recessed lights, pendant fixtures, and under-cabinet LEDs to illuminate and style the space.

Faucets and Sinks

Durable, functional fixtures that combine style with ease of use.

Flooring

Options including tile, hardwood, and vinyl to match your aesthetic and durability needs.

Backsplashes

Decorative and protective surfaces that add character and functionality behind counters.

Kitchen Islands

Additional workspace and storage solutions that can be customized to fit your layout.

Pantry Storage

Organized storage options for dry goods and kitchen essentials.

Hardware and Handles

A variety of knobs, pulls, and handles to complement your cabinetry style.

Ventilation Systems

Range hoods and exhaust fans to improve air quality and remove cooking odors.

Decorative Accents

Items like open shelving, decorative tiles, and accent lighting to personalize your space.

In a kitchen remodel, cabinetry often sets the tone for the entire space. Options range from custom-built cabinets to ready-to-assemble units, each offering different levels of customization and cost. Countertops come in a variety of materials like granite, quartz, laminate, and butcher block, providing different textures and maintenance requirements. Appliances, including refrigerators, ovens, and dishwashers, are essential for functionality and often come with a wide array of features to improve convenience.

Lighting fixtures and faucets also contribute significantly to both the ambiance and usability of the kitchen. Lighting options can include recessed lights, pendant fixtures, or under-cabinet LEDs, each providing different illumination effects. Fixtures such as sinks and faucets should combine practicality with style, offering durability and ease of use. Flooring choices, such as tile, hardwood, or vinyl, complete the look and affect the overall durability of the space.

When planning a kitchen remodel, it is beneficial to consider the layout and workflow, ensuring that the placement of products enhances efficiency. Durable, easy-to-clean surfaces and fixtures can reduce maintenance over time, making your kitchen more enjoyable to use. Selecting the right products involves balancing aesthetics, functionality, and budget to create a space that is both beautiful and practical.

Key Buying Considerations

  • Assess your overall kitchen layout and workflow to determine product placement.
  • Choose durable and easy-to-maintain materials suited for daily use.
  • Consider the style and color scheme to ensure cohesion with your existing or planned design.
  • Evaluate storage needs and select products that maximize space efficiency.
  • Pay attention to the quality of hardware and fixtures for longevity and ease of use.
  • Ensure compatibility of appliances with available space and electrical/plumbing connections.
  • Think about lighting options that enhance both functionality and ambiance.
  • Select flooring that balances aesthetics with durability and ease of cleaning.
  • Determine your budget early to prioritize essential upgrades and features.
  • Research product warranties and after-sales support for added peace of mind.
  • Consider future-proof features, such as smart appliances or adaptable fixtures.
  • Measure your space carefully to avoid purchasing items that do not fit.
  • Review customer feedback and product reviews for insights into performance and satisfaction.
  • Plan for proper ventilation solutions to manage heat, moisture, and odors.
  • Balance aesthetics with practicality to create a space that is both beautiful and functional.
